Today we went to Ollantaytambo with our wonderful guide Daisy who told us so much about the Inca city ruins.Terraces were built at the foothills, as well as in front of the city for farming and eremonial purposes. At the time of the Icas, the city was home to 3000, and today many people live in the very same homes built by the Incas. Ollantaytambo was primarily an administrative center, and held possilbe the worlds first global aboriginal meeting.
We also went to Sacsayhuaman (sounds like sexy woman)which was also quite extrodinary. I also learned from our guide that the christ de blanco that overlooks the city of Cusco was a gift from Palistinian Immigrants who lived there about a decade ago as a measure of their appreciation and thanks for being welcomed.
